We went on the 3 day/ 2 night tour. We had a magical time!!! 10/10, would do it again in a heartbeat. It was definitely one of the best trips we’ve been on, and we’ve traveled all over the world. Sometimes it’s good to remember why we live here in the gorgeous PNW, and this tour definitely did that. It’s a really special place and Discovery Sea Kayaks was definitely the right choice for a tour company. Everything was very organized and professional. Route: Due to the tides and currents, our guide planned a route with a 2 night base camp at Jones Island (instead of the 2nd night at Stewart Island). I think we kayaked about 10-12 miles a day, usually with the currents helping. Guide: Our guide Caleb was so nice, interesting, and incredibly knowledgeable about all things kayaking, tides, currents, marine animals, flora, fauna, geography, geology, local indigenous history…my partner also was impressed by his knots 😂. Caleb also cooked us impressively delicious meals (lamb curry! Caramelized onion, mushroom, sun dried tomato chicken pasta!) and made sure we had the best experience. He really made the experience for us. Marine animals: We didn’t see any Orcas (they hadn’t been seen for weeks) but we saw lots of other creatures, seals, lots of birds, a starfish or two :) Caleb pointed them all out for us. Equipment and campsites: The gear and equipment was high quality. We picked up dry bags from the office the day before so we could pack. The state park campsites were very scenic and the latrines were clean. Jones Island has several little hiking trails and beautiful scenery. Group: We were a group of 6, which seemed small compared to other companies and was definitely a plus. We’re outdoorsy PNW people, but we were really only weekend recreational kayakers (our group seemed about this same fitness level). This was our first sea kayaking adventure (beyond paddling around a beach or calm coastal waters) and we were nervous. It was definitely a workout, especially the few minutes here and there when we got caught against a current or when the wind picked up, but it was so fun! And we did it! Caleb checked in to see how everyone was doing and make sure everyone had enough breaks. Anyway now we’re inspired to get into sea kayaking and touring more seriously and finally invest in a second kayak. Tip: if you go to Deer harbor for ice cream, they accept apple pay (we didn’t bring our wallets). Tip: walking on to the ferry (no reservation) is way easier than trying to make a reservation to drive on. You can park at the ferry terminal in Anacortes (about $10/day).
